Output 0527632742ea8a93d6efd2e0868f4206c00d616798e2e5f0d61ab77794cb5aa7:46

value
667
script pubkey
OP_0 OP_PUSHBYTES_32 d4cc2ec46af066f78b207e7ed3d3cdf773a50027f2624368a1a8ff7b1406b079
address
bc1q6nxza3r27pn00zeq0eld857d7ae62qp87f3yx69p4rlhk9qxkpus5qqley
transaction
0527632742ea8a93d6efd2e0868f4206c00d616798e2e5f0d61ab77794cb5aa7
spent
true